Hiro Nakayama is the founder and project director behind Project Felicia. She almost lost her sense of smell. As she walked out, there was a farmers market with flowers and vegetable, she was able to enjoy fragrance coming from those plants strongly as if they are expressing themselves. With her wish to share such a fragrant joy, Hiro founded Project Felicia. She started serving as a freelance consultant to niche brands, actively participating in fragrance events, and successfully assisted brands to expand their business to international market. With multiple hats she wears, she also will serve consumer as a Scent Stylist, Perfume Concierge or whatever you want to call. She is a Certified Fragrance Sales Specialist by the Fragrance Foundation in New York.

Hiro used to seek approval from others. She was living the expectation of others which resulted losing a sense of herself. When she realized that it was okay to be herself, that's when her confidence grew and be success that she is today. Tune in today to listen to her story.
